In the NFL’s Week 5, the (2-2) Kansas City Chiefs will make their way to Florida’s west coast, where they will face the (3-1) Jacksonville Jaguars on “Monday Night Football.” Kickoff is scheduled for 7:15 p.m. Arrowhead Time on ESPN and ABC — locally on KMBC/9.

While the Chiefs began their season with consecutive losses to the Los Angeles Chargers and Philadelphia Eagles, they are now seeking their third straight win after claiming a 22-9 victory over the New York Giants and a 37-20 beatdown of the Baltimore Ravens. Through the last six quarters, Kansas City has outscored its opponents 50-23.

But will the Chiefs be able to stay hot against the Jaguars? The men from Duval County are also looking for their third straight win after defeating the Houston Texans and San Francisco 49ers in the last two weeks. Jacksonville’s only loss came in Week 2 against the Cincinnati Bengals.

We’ve been tracking the possibility of rain during this matchup. Monday morning’s forecast calls for precipitation to end around midafternoon. While skies will be mostly cloudy at kickoff, the chance for rain is now expected to be below 20%.

Nuts and bolts

  • Location: EverBank Stadium
  • Playing surface: Natural grass
  • Game time: 7:15 p.m. Arrowhead Time, Monday, October 6, 2025
  • Weather forecast: Mostly cloudy and 78° with a 13% chance of rain and winds ENE at 10 mph
  • Matchup history: 9-6 Chiefs (regular season)
  • Odds: Chiefs -3.5, per FanDuel Sportsbook
  • Officials: Referee Brad Rogers (126), umpire Bryan Neale (92), down judge Patrick Turner (13), line judge Kevin Codey (16), field judge Joe Blubaugh (57), side judge David Meslow (118), back judge Greg Yette (38), replay official Denise Crudup and replay assistant Brian Smith
  • Television broadcast: with Joe Buck, Troy Aikman, Lisa Salters and Laura Rutledge on KMBC (ABC/9-Kansas City), WJXX (ABC/25-Jacksonville) and ABC affiliates nationwide
  • Chiefs radio broadcast: with Mitch Holthus, Danan Hughes and Josh Klingler on KFNZ (96.5 FM and 610 AM-Kansas City), WDAF (106.5 FM-Kansas City), Chiefs Mobile App and Chiefs Radio Network affiliates
  • Chiefs Spanish radio broadcast: with Oscar Monterroso, Hannah Bassham and Alvaro Alvarez on the Audacy app (“Chiefs en Español”), KSSA (105.9 FM-Garden City, Kansas) and KSMM (1470 AM-Liberal, Kansas), Chiefs Mobile App, Tico-Sports.com and NFL+
  • Jaguars radio broadcast: with Frank Frangie, Jeff Lageman and Tony Boselli on WJXL (1010 AM and 92.5 FM-Jacksonville), WGNE (99.9 FM-Jacksonville) and Jaguars Radio Network affiliates
  • SiriusXM broadcast: Channel 226
